Subject: WireFold key rotation

Maintainers,

Rotated the WireFold service key today. Reminder on context: WireFold handles our websocket layer and permessage-deflate is enabled only for payloads over 1KB — compression below that costs more CPU than it saves, and the memory-per-connection overhead matters at our scale. Don't change the threshold without a load test.

Old key dies in 72 hours. Update any scripts hitting the WireFold admin API. New key follows:

app token of fajop-fahif = qvz4-AnML

**Runbook: Account Recovery — GridPane Admin**

If a bulk edit in the GridPane admin table locks out an account, revert the batch from the Edits tab, then trigger re-sync. Do not retry the batch. Recovery requires the admin passphrase to confirm the revert, and it appears immediately below.

recovery phrase for fajef-kawep: belwyn-istael-zormir-fraion

## Configuration

GateCount reads its config from `/etc/gatecount/env` at the Harrowfield Arena deployment. Set `GC_LANES` to the number of active turnstile lanes and `GC_POLL_MS` to the sensor poll interval (default 250). Counts sync to the Tallyhub backend every 10 seconds. The sync agent authenticates with a token, set on the next line.

vault entry, fadup-tagag: RELAY_SECRET8=2fd92179